What Does AIM Stand For?
AIM stands for Atoms In Molecules Method
The Atoms In Molecules Method (AIM) is a theoretical framework used in quantum chemistry to analyze the electronic structure of molecules. It offers insights into the distribution of electron density and identifies bonding interactions through the topological analysis of the electron density function. By applying AIM, researchers can gain a deeper understanding of molecular properties, interactions, and stability, facilitating advancements in areas such as material science, drug design, and molecular modeling.
